The Story Behind My Interest in this Healthcare Stock

When it comes to younger and more potential companies, I tend to look for three things: a relevant business theme, room for growth, and a positioning that offers both familiarity and global reach. Agape ATP Corporation (NASDAQ: ATPC) fits that profile perfectly.
First, the company’s dual focus on health and sustainability gives it a unique identity. Agape ATP isn’t just a wellness brand selling supplements or skincare; it’s positioning itself as a lifestyle and environmental solutions company. Its “ATP Zeta Health Program” promotes holistic wellness, while its newer ventures into renewable energy show a willingness to evolve with global trends. These two sectors: wellness and sustainability are enduring growth themes, which means Agape ATP sits on the right side of long-term consumer behaviour and policy shifts.
Second, I like that the market still underestimates this company. With a small market cap and modest revenue base, expectations are low, but that’s precisely where opportunity often lies. Any solid execution, new partnership, or expansion could create meaningful upside. Small-cap stories like this are risky, but when they begin to prove their model, they can rerate sharply. Agape ATP’s recent efforts to secure funding and broaden its green initiatives suggest management understands that scaling is the next crucial step.
Third, there’s something intriguing about its foundation. It’s a Malaysian company listed on the NASDAQ, giving it both local insight and global access. Operating from Southeast Asia provides cost advantages and proximity to fast-growing wellness markets, while being listed in the U.S. adds transparency and capital-raising potential. For investors like me, it blends home-grown familiarity with international opportunity.
In short, Agape ATP represents an early-stage growth story built around two powerful global trends, priced at a stage where success isn’t yet priced in. It’s not without risk, but for those who believe in Malaysia’s ability to produce globally relevant wellness and green-tech brands, it’s a story worth keeping an eye on.
